Meta's $300 Quest 3S trades a worse display for a lower price
Briefly

The Quest 3S features a lower LCD resolution and dimensional design compared to its predecessor, leading to compromises in visual fidelity and field of view.
Despite the cheaper price point, the Quest 3S utilizes the same Qualcomm Snapdragon XR Gen 2 processor as the Quest 3, providing access to the same applications.
With just 2.5 hours of battery life and a lower visual resolution of 1832x1920, the Quest 3S presents significant trade-offs against the Quest 3.
Meta's strategy now focuses on the Quest 3S, effectively discontinuing previous models such as the Quest 2 and Quest Pro to streamline options.
